We are a couple that watches a lot of movies and has a lot to say.
Hey! We're that cute couple that got together in high school, dated throughout college, got married, and a bazillion years later decided to make a podcast. A tale as old as time. (Wait, where's our rom-com?)
We love watching movies. Over the years we realized we have a lot to say after a movie and a lot of fun in our post-screening chats or rants (depending on the movie). You're invited to listen in.
In each episode we'll walk through a movie we just watched together - it might be new in the theater, it might be a throwback we just streamed. We're not film students so there won't be much technical analysis, but there will be a little research on the movie and cast and a lot of random thoughts. In general, we tend to view the world through a comedic and thoughtful lens, and then blurt out whatever comes to mind.
Grab some popcorn and enjoy!
